An independence referendum was held in Mongolia on 20 October 1945.[1] It was approved by 100% of voters, with no votes against. Voter turnout was 98.5%.[2]
Results
| Choice | Votes | % |
|---|---|---|
| For | 487,409 | 100 |
| Against | 0 | 0.0 |
| Invalid/blank votes | 0 | – |
| Total | 487,409 | 100 |
| Registered voters/turnout | 494,960 | 98.5 |
| Source: Nohlen et al. | ||
